Comparing Indiana, United States with Jupiter, Florida

Compare Climate information for Indiana, United States and Jupiter, Florida

Is Indiana, United States warmer or hotter than Jupiter, Florida?

On average across the year, no, Indiana, United States is not hotter than Jupiter, Florida . Indiana, United States has an average temperature of 12°C/54°F and Jupiter, Florida has an average temperature of 25°C/77°F.

Indiana, United States's hottest month is July, with an average maximum temperature of 30°C/86°F, which is not hotter than Jupiter, Florida's hottest month (also July, with an average maximum temperature of 33°C/91°F).

Is Indiana, United States colder or cooler than Jupiter, Florida?

On average across the year, yes, Indiana, United States is colder than Jupiter, Florida . Indiana, United States has an average minimum temperature of 6°C/43°F and Jupiter, Florida has an average minimum temperature of 21°C/70°F.



Indiana, United States's coldest month is January, with an average minimum temperature of -7°C/19°F, which is colder than Jupiter, Florida's coldest month (also January, with an average minimum temperature of 15°C/59°F).

Does Indiana, United States have more rain than Jupiter, Florida?

On average across the year, no, Indiana, United States has less rain than Jupiter, Florida. Indiana, United States has an average annual rainfall of 1193mm and Jupiter, Florida has an average annual rainfall of 1672mm.

Indiana, United States's wettest month is June, with an average monthly rainfall of 140mm, which is drier than Jupiter, Florida's wettest month (August, with an average monthly rainfall of 258mm).
